### Runbook: Tilefort cache layer — credential rotation

The Tilefort cache sits between the Maproot renderer and edge nodes, and authenticates upstream fetches with a shared signing secret. During rotation, drain one cache node at a time to avoid stale-signature errors; the renderer rejects mismatched signatures within 30 seconds. Confirm the new secret is registered in the Maproot admin console before touching any node. Then update the node's environment file so it contains the line below:

secret setting of bagag-kajof: RELAY_SECRET8=d9a517d5

**Ticket PANTRY-412: Scaling halves fractional ounces incorrectly**

MeasureMate's recipe-scaling calculator rounds 0.75 oz down to 0.5 oz when scaling by 1.5x.

Steps:
1. Open any recipe with a fractional-ounce ingredient.
2. Set scale factor to 1.5.
3. Observe rounded-down output.

Reproduces on staging. To replay the failing API call against staging, authenticate with the bearer token below.

portal login ticket: eyJhbGciOiJIUzI1NiIsInR5cCI6IkpXVCJ9.eyJzdWIiOiIM25kc14QLCIn0.LzJ8kLd4sgjY

Welcome aboard. Quick note for the record: the Quindle tax-rate lookup cache refreshes nightly at 02:00. If rates look stale, check the refresh job first, not the upstream feed — nine times out of ten it's ours. Manual invalidation is safe but flushes all jurisdictions, so expect a latency bump for ~10 minutes after. Procedures, cache keys, and the invalidation command are documented on the internal page here:

wiki page, bagug-kajof: https://jira.tolvaqsys.internal/browse/pages/display/display/6db0